The families of four men murdered by Cosmo DiNardo have settled four wrongful death suits filed against DiNardo’s parents. Court dockets say all four cases ended after a May 16th settlement conference with Philadelphia Common Pleas Court Judge Marlene Lachman. Cosmo DiNardo pleaded guilty in 2018. Cosmo DiNardo’s cousin, Sean Kratz, 22, of Philadelphia, was found guilty of shooting Finocchiaro in the head in a rustic barn on his cousin Cosmo DiNardo’s family farm in Solebury in July 2017. Prosecutors said Kratz additionally was the lookout while his cousin murdered Meo and Sturgis. Last November, Kratz was ordered to spend life in ...
